%N Weight 5 level 11 cusp form with complex multiplication by Q(sqrt(11)) and trivial character.

%C This is a member of an infinite family of odd weight level 11 multiplicative modular forms. g_1 = A035179, g_3 = A129522, g_5 = A065099, g_7 = A138661. - _Michael Somos_, Jun 07 2015

%H K. Ono, <a href="https://doi.org/10.1006/jnth.1998.2354">On the Circular Summation of the Eleventh Powers of Ramanujan's Theta Function</a>, Journal of Number Theory, Volume 76, Issue 1, May 1999, Pages 62-65.

%H G. Shimura, <a href="https://projecteuclid.org/euclid.nmj/1118798376">On elliptic curves with complex multiplication as factors of the Jacobians of modular function fields</a>, Nagoya Math. J. 43 (1971) p. 205.

%F G.f. is a period 1 Fourier series which satisfies f(-1 / (11 t)) = 11^(5/2) (t/i)^5 f(t) where q = exp(2 Pi i t). - _Michael Somos_, Jun 08 2007

%F a(n) is multiplicative with a(11^e) = 121^e, a(p^e) = (1 + (-1)^e) / 2 * p^(2*e) if p == 2, 6, 7, 8, 10 (mod 11), a(p^e) = a(p) * a(p^(e-1)) - p^4 * a(p^(e-2)) if p == 1, 3, 4, 5, 9 (mod 11) where a(p) = y^4 - 4 * p*y^2 + 2 * p^2 and 4*p = y^2 + 11 * x^2. - _Michael Somos_, Jun 08 2007

%e G.f. = q + 7*q^3 + 16*q^4 - 49*q^5 - 32*q^9 + 121*q^11 + 112*q^12 - 343*q^15 + ...
